Abundance of arthropod insect pests and natural enemies in rice field as influenced by rice growth stages and neighboring crops

Abstract: Studies were conducted to record the abundance of arthropod insect pests and natural enemies in rice fields as influenced by rice growth stages and neighboring crops at the experimental farm of Patuakhali Science and Technology University (PSTU), Dumki, Patuakhali during 2012 in Boro rice season following randomized complete block design.
